I'm considering buying a standard 4C as a donor car and seeing if I can fit a Busso V6 inside it.
Am I mad? Or do you think it's possible?
It's not a pipe-dream, I'm committed to doing it and paying for it to get done right - if it's possible.
I fear there won't be enough room and it would be too heavy - but I'm not super technically minded.

A Busso V6 engine transplant is possible, but would require an Engineers certificate for it to be road registered and a pile of money to complete. Have researched the net and have not found any Busso V/6 transplants but a 3L V8 exists and used for hill climb events. Refer to following Youtube link.

Unless you're gonna shoehorn a 3.2 V6 into it, all standard Busso put out way less power & torque than the standard motor in the 4C.
I agree with Bonno, much better idea to pony up the 1.75 already in the car, it'll weigh no more, and it wont screw up the handling.
I also doubt if it would actually physically fit in the 4C either.
